Worker's Compensation Attorney

If you have been injured in any way during work, you are eligible to claim compensation from your employer. To do this, you must get in touch with a worker's compensation attorney. This claim is referred to as a Personal Injury Claim, and also refers to Industrial Injury and Work Injury claims.

As you may be aware, ALL WORKERS (with a few exceptions) in Arizona are covered under worker's compensation insurance. If your employer may have failed to purchase worker's insurance, you are eligible to be covered by the Arizona Special Fund. Contacting a suitable Arizona attorney will help you understand better which type of injury compensation you are eligible for.

At the first instance, the moment you have been injured, you must seek medical assistance. THIS IS MANDATORY, and failing to do so will only hinder your chances at successfully filing an injury claim petition! While reporting your injuries, you must be very specific about the nature of the accident, the cause of the injury, the tissues and organs affected and any other detail that may help your doctors. You must also obtain a statement of work restrictions, if any, from your doctor. Please maintain any copies of work injury report forms that your doctor has asked you to fill in. Next, you must file for a worker's injury report at the Industrial Commission of Arizona, and please remember to be as specific as possible!

Page 7: 76 awerkamplaw.com

You may yourself choose to file the claim or you could authorize your employer to do so. Generally, you are given up to a year to file the claim. By filing, you are entitled to be compensated with benefits, lost wages and any other medical or disability expenses incurred.
